It has been two years since singer-songwriter Janis Ian released an album, but her latest set is likely to please old fans and win some new ones.

Her new offering, Hunger, deals with familiar Ian territory - race relations, interracial romance and the world of emotions in general.

She is now with the Windham Hill label, whose promotions officer in Hong Kong believes the album will get a warm response in the SAR despite the lengthy hiatus.

'I think people are very familiar with Janis Ian's name, regardless of how long it has been,' said Ray Yu Sai-hung.

'I do not feel like we need to relaunch her career.' Ian produced Hunger with assistance from Craig Street and Jeff Balding.

However the opening cut, Searching for America, was produced by Ani DiFranco, who also provides back-up vocals and some instrumental support.
